Energizer 1.5V Alkaline AAAA Battery


The handy two pack Energizer 1.5V alkaline AAAA batteries (sometimes called Quadruple-A-battery) provide long-lasting power for everyday devices. The battery has a shelf life of up to 7 years so you can be confident these alkaline batteries will be ready for when you need.

These batteries are designed for your everyday electronic devices e.g. Glucose meters, keyless entry, headsets, Bluetooth devices, LED penlights and many more. The AAAA battery typically have 1.5V of power and dimensions at 42.5mm long and 8.3mm in diameter. AAAA alkaline batteries typically operate in extreme temperatures ranging from -18C to 55C.

Features and benefits:


• 1.5V alkaline battery
• Long lasting batteries for everyday use
• Wide operating temperature range -18C to 55C
• Long storage life of 7 years at 21°C
• No mercury content making it safe for the environment when disposed properly

Typical Applications:


Energizer 1.5V alkaline AAAA batteries are used in various devices that require a small, compact source of power. Example applications include:

• Digital pens
• Glucose Meters and other medical devices
• Bluetooth devices (headsets)
• LED penlights
• Graphic tablets & Calculators

FAQ’s


Are Alkaline batteries Harmful?
Alkaline batteries can sometimes leak a substance called potassium hydroxide which is a caustic agent that can cause eye, skin and respiratory irritations. This risk is reduced by not mixing different manufacturer battery types, batteries of different chemistries and by the replacement of all batteries at the same time.

How to dispose of Alkaline batteries?
Recycle responsibly, a wide range of schemes are available.

Are these batteries rechargeable?
No, these batteries are not made to re-charge

Safety Advice


Keep out of sight and reach of children

Guidance


• Always install the batteries correctly as per instruction
• Ensure that the contact points are clean and conductive
• Do not mix different types of battery
• Do not heat or attempt to recharge the battery
• Do not dispose of in a fire
